Deciding between a gold IRA and tangible gold assets can be a difficult decision. Both offer potential benefits for investors, but their features differ significantly. A Precious Metals IRA allows you to allocate funds to a tax-advantaged account where your investments are held by a custodian. This provides potential tax benefits, but you lack direct ownership of the physical asset. On the other hand, actual gold bars gives you with direct ownership of your assets, but it doesn't come with the same tax advantages as a Gold IRA.

Ultimately, the best choice for you depends on your personal circumstances. Consider factors such as your risk tolerance, tax situation, and portfolio allocation.

Weighing the Pros and Cons of a Gold IRA

Deciding if to invest in a Gold Individual Retirement Account (IRA) can be a significant financial consideration. Although gold traditionally been viewed as a safe investment during times of economic uncertainty, it's crucial to carefully consider both the potential benefits and downsides. Gold IRAs may potentially offer safeguard against inflation, reduce exposure within your portfolio, and deductible contributions. However, aspects like the cost of storing and insuring gold must be taken into account as well as the potential fluctuations in gold prices.

Is a Gold IRA Represent a Smart Investment Strategy?

A Gold IRA can present a interesting investment opportunity for those seeking to protect their portfolios against economic uncertainty. Nevertheless, it's crucial to meticulously consider the pros and cons before entering into a Gold IRA. Some potential advantages include the historical tendency of gold to appreciate its value over time, and its potential to serve a hedge against risk during periods of economic instability. On the flip side, Gold IRAs can also involve greater fees compared to traditional IRAs, and withdrawing your gold investment can be a time-consuming process.
